Essential Job Duties & Responsibilities:

Asphalt Placement & Surface Finishing

    Spread, rake, and level asphalt material to achieve the proper thickness, slope, and grade.
  • Use hand tools (rakes, lutes, shovels, tampers) to smooth and compact material at edges, joints, or difficult-to-reach areas.
  • Ensure that asphalt adheres properly to the road surface and that transitions between sections are seamless.
  • Monitor asphalt temperature and consistency during placement to maintain quality and prevent premature cooling.

Job Description:

The Luteman, also known as an Asphalt Raker, is an hourly-rated skilled craft position responsible for assisting with the application of asphalt on highways, private roadways, parking lots, and driveways using hand tools. This position supports the paving crew in ensuring asphalt is properly spread, compacted, and finished according to project specifications.

The Luteman must work closely with other crew members and follow instructions from the crew foreman to complete tasks efficiently, maintain quality standards, and meet production schedules. This role requires a strong "safety first" mindset, physical stamina, and the ability to adapt to a fast-paced work environment.
